How Our Team Handles Gray Water Extraction (Category 2)

When you call us for Gray Water Extraction (Category 2), you can expect a rapid response from our team. We’ll arrive on-site within 60 minutes, equipped with the latest technology to assess and extract the contaminated water. Our process typically takes 3-5 days, dep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area.

Step 1: Initial Assessment

Our technicians will arrive on-site to assess the damage and find out the best course of action. We’ll use specialized equipment to identify the source of the contamination and find out the extent of the damage. This step usually takes 30-60 minutes, depending on the complexity of the job.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Using industrial-grade pumps and extractors, our team will remove the contaminated water from your property. We’ll work efficiently to reduce downtime and prevent further damage. This step typically takes 2-4 hours, depending on the size of the affected area.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water is removed, our team will use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ify your property. This step is crucial in preventing mold growth and structural damage. We’ll work tirelessly to ensure your home is safe and healthy, using top-grade equipment to speed up the drying process.

Step 4: Sanitizing and Disinfecting

Finally, our team will sanitize and disinfect your property to prevent any remaining bacteria or mold from growing. We’ll use EPA-registered cleaning agents to ensure your home is safe and healthy, and we’ll work closely with you to ensure your satisfaction.

Gray Water Extraction (Category 2) Cost In Akron, OH

The cost of Gray Water Extraction (Category 2) services in Akron, OH varies based on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ide a free estimate after assessing your property, and we’ll work closely with your insurance provider to ensure a smooth claims process.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Assessment $100 – $500 The severity of the damage and size of the affected area.
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 The size of the affected area and amount of contaminated water.
Drying and Dehumidification $500 – $2,000 The size of the affected area and amount of moisture present.
Sanitizing and Disinfecting $200 – $1,000 The severity of the contamination and size of the affected area.
Equipment Rental and Labor $500 – $2,500 The type and amount of equipment required, as well as labor costs.

Common Questions About Gray Water Extraction (Category 2)

Q: What is Gray Water Extraction (Category 2)?

Gray Water Extraction (Category 2) refers to the removal of contaminated water from your property, typically resulting from appliance or toilet overflows. Our team uses specialized equipment to extract the water, dry and dehumidify the area, and sanitize and disinfect the space to prevent health risks.

Q: How long does Gray Water Extraction (Category 2) take?

The length of time required for Gray Water Extraction (Category 2) depends on the severity of the damage and size of the affected area. Our team typically completes the process within 3-5 days, but this may vary based on the complexity of the job.
